Texas suspends appearance for certain notarial acts
|
Regulatory Updates, Remote Online Notarization
Wednesday, April 22, 2020
|
|
Texas Gov. Greg Abbott suspended certain statutes concerning appearance before a notary public to execute a self-proved will, a durable power of attorney, a medical power of attorney, a directive to physician, or an oath of an executor, administrator, or guardian. Read on for more details.
